MIDDLESEX, NJ — Nov. 5 will not only be the U.S. presidential election, but also local school board elections and town council elections in New Jersey towns.

Here is who filed to run for the Middlesex borough Board of Education (filing deadline was July 29). Voters will be asked to choose three people for three-year terms:

  • Thomas F. Thornton, Integrity and Accountability
  • Sharon Schueler - current Middlesex school board member
  • Jeanette De Jesus - current Middlesex school board vice president
  • Danielle Parenti, For the Children - current Middlesex school board president
  • Vincent Pileggi: A local 17-year-old Middlesex boro resident, a write-in candidate

Two-year term, vote for one:

  • Patricia Reynolds

1-year term, vote for one:

  • Landette Jeffrey

The election is the same day as the presidential, Nov. 5, however the public can vote by mail and in person beforehand.
